Whether someone with a sensitive stomach can eat onions depends on the severity of gastric discomfort and their digestive capacity. If symptoms have subsided and digestion is functioning normally, a small amount of well-cooked onions may be consumed. However, if symptoms are apparent or the gastrointestinal system is sensitive, onions should be avoided. Detailed analysis is as follows:
If gastric symptoms are stable, without obvious discomfort such as stomach pain, acid reflux, or bloating, and digestive function is relatively normal, onions may be thoroughly cooked until soft and then consumed in small quantities. Cooked onions are less irritating, and their sulfur compounds and dietary fiber, when consumed in moderation, can help stimulate gastrointestinal motility, improve digestion, and provide nutrients such as vitamins. However, if significant gastric discomfort exists, such as frequent stomach pain, active peptic ulcers, or excessive gastric acid secretion, the pungent and irritating components in onions may irritate the gastric mucosa, increase gastric acid production, and trigger or worsen symptoms such as heartburn, bloating, and abdominal pain. For individuals with poor digestion or a tendency to experience bloating, the coarse fiber in onions may be difficult to digest and could lead to indigestion and increased bloating. In such cases, onion consumption should be avoided. Those with gastric issues should proceed cautiously when trying onions. It is advisable to use cooking methods such as steaming, boiling, or stewing to completely reduce the pungency and irritation. Start with a small amount and monitor the body's reaction. If gastric discomfort occurs, discontinue consumption immediately and seek medical advice.
